Peace Memorial symbolizing Hiroshima tragedy erected in Yerevan

Armenpress 15:36, 25 June, 2014

YEREVAN, JUNE 25, ARMENPRESS. 69 years after the atomic bombing of the Japanese city of Hiroshima, on June 25, 2014, a Peace Memorial symbolizing the tragedy was placed in the Children's Park near the Yerevan Municipality. As reports “Armenpress”, the memorial stone reminds us about the importance of peace and is a symbolic step towards the deepening of the Armenian-Japanese relations.

The unveiling ceremony was attended by the officials of Armenia’s legislative and executive bodies, the Japanese delegation, representatives of Yerevan Municipality.

Welcoming those present, Varuzhan Nersessian, Assistant to the President of the Republic of Armenia, noted that in 2012 Armenia’s President Serzh Sargsyan paid a visit to Japan, during which a joint document on further deepening of friendship and partnership was signed between Armenia and Japan. The provisions fixed in the document refer to all the spheres of the inter-state relations and today the unveiling of the Peace Memorial is another symbolic step towards the deepening of the Armenian-Japanese relations. We appreciate and value the approach chosen by the association of the Peace Memorial to spread the message of peace throughout the world” - said the President’s Assistant.
